Hey guys, so last october I picked up a brand new 2017 SV6 VF, absolutely loving the car, but I think it may have an issue.
When going from reverse to drive, the transition is sometimes rough, sometimes theres a small shunt you could say, almost as if theres a gap in the gears or something.
Also if im cruising around 60kmh, letting the car roll, then accelerate again, it sometimes does the same shunt thing.
I'm only concerned as I came from a 2011 series 2 VE and this was never noticeable on that car.
Wondering if anyone is experiencing similar, or may know whats up before I make a call to Holden.
